Cal. Pub. Util. Code § 99639

Grants

Known as the Clean Air and Transportation Improvement Act

The act spans §§ 99600–99686 (64 sections).

Added June 5, 1990, by initiative Proposition 116.

(a) Twentyeight million dollars ($28,000,000) shall be allocated to a joint powers agency responsible for expenditure for a rail project along the Santa Rosa to Larkspur rail corridor.

(b) Notwithstanding subdivision (a), eleven million dollars ($11,000,000) of the grant authorized by this section may be allocated to the Board of Supervisors of the County of Marin, and seventeen million dollars ($17,000,000) may be allocated to the Board of Supervisors of the County of Sonoma, for expenditure on the rail project described in subdivision (a) or for any of the purposes specified in Section 99628, if both boards concur.
